Depends on how raw (or should that be roar!) you like your meat!
Budget is a big consideration as this will determin which beastie you can aim for. 8 - 10K should get a very very nice late model 400se. a bit more for a SEAC or a 450, a bit less for a 390. 350s are cheap really.
The last wedges were very good and sorted. My 91 400se is better built than my old Chimeara!
As for what to look for, well, just about everything really! There were some nice wedges for sale in the PH classifieds so that might be a good place to start. Once you've picked the type you want I'm sure the PH wedge community will supply all the info you need!
A word of warning tho, they're addictive, not least for the noise! Once you've had one it's very hard to let go!
